We have a very strange problem with the use of proxy tables.
We run two databases in two different instances (dbsrv17.exe) at the same server.
One of them is the main-DB, the other the Proxy-DB. In that Proxy-DB we defined the access to some tables of the main-db via proxy. (ODBC / TCPIP)
Everything runs well. But 1 to 3 times a day the proxy-db stops running without any message. In the event log of the server there’s an entry with eventid 7034 and the message
“Service “SQL Anywhere – proxydb “ was finished unexpected. This already happened x times.”
After this happened we must restart the db-service of the Proxy-DB.
Any idea?
Server Version: 17.0.11.8360
Windows 2022 Build 20348
ODBC 17.0.11.8360
RAM: 32 G
Main-DB: -ch 16G
Proxy-DB: -ch 6G
